Output bf318f6b83b646fa1d1bdd3bb51a0e1fc21c9b5e71f655c2ae0d8ad6ec7916a9:2

value
810629405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f223c8db663ac3f49e20374fdca284024aa6a1 OP_EQUAL
address
3QJ2u6M2rtqpsh59B9PwR54eWjCWU7QxMF
transaction
bf318f6b83b646fa1d1bdd3bb51a0e1fc21c9b5e71f655c2ae0d8ad6ec7916a9
spent
true